Epupa Falls are created by the Kunene River on the border of Angola and Namibia. They are also known as Monte Negro Falls in Angola. They are located in the Kaokoland area of the Kunene Region.

The name "Epupa" is a Herero word for "foam", in reference to the foam created by the falling water.

The falls are located in a largely unspoilt environment, with baobas, fig trees, makalani palms and coloured rock walls framing the falls.
